2025 Regular Session
HB476   by Representative Bryan Fontenot      

MTR VEHICLE/DEALERS:  Provides relative to an annual automatic adjustment to a fee for motor vehicle dealers based on the Consumer Price Index (EN NO IMPACT See Note)

Current Status:  Became law without the Governor's signature - Act 502
